When the Alt-Right “Infiltrated” a Small Town
“   …the City of Pickering has witnessed a growing infiltration of alt right individuals, ideologies, and influences that have created an atmosphere of uncertainty, fear, and intimidation over our Council, our staff, our residents, and indeed the broader community.” - Pickering Mayor Kevin Ashe

Internet trolls, doxing, conspiracy theories, harassment, criminal investigations, all the usual things that spring to mind when you think of small town council meetings. Welcome to Pickering, Ontario, best known for its nuclear power plant.

Is the alt-right driving Pickering to political meltdown? Or is the town council trying to silence a duly elected official over political disagreements? Either way things have gotten so out of hand that city council has locked the doors to the public. Council meetings have moved online. Now political foes don’t have to sit in the same room.

From Pickering to the wave of recent news stories south of the border where politicians from left to right are being shouted down at town hall meetings by angry constituents, are we witnessing the death of civil discussion in the civic sphere?
